Perry Flint Perry Flint is editorial director of the ATW Media Group and editor-in-chief of Air Transport World, the leading monthly magazine serving the global airline and civil air transport manufacturing and support industries. He also has oversight responsibility for the daily news content on the magazine’s website, ATWOnline.com.

Perry has written extensively about many aspects of the airline and related industries, including political and regulatory, legislative, operational, commercial, financial, safety, environmental and technical.

 As a recognized authority, he has spoken to numerous organizations and trade groups around the world.  He also has appeared on television and radio to discuss news and current events affecting the industry.

He was the 2001 recipient of the Royal Aeronautical Society/World Leadership Forum "Aerospace Journalist of the Year" Award and in 2002 was honored by the RAeS for his article "Close Up on Cabin Health." He was short-listed as Aviation Journalist of the Decade in 2006. Perry received an award from the RAeS in 1996 for an article discussing the real-world economic benefits of Future Air Navigation System (FANS) technology. 

Perry began his reporting career in 1984 as associate editor of Commuter/Regional Airline News.  In 1986, he was named editor of Airline Financial News, an affiliate publication.  He joined Air Transport World in 1987 as finance editor.  He was named executive editor in 1994, became editor-in-chief in 2002 and assumed the additional role of editorial director in 2006.
